This 1960’s film is about the communication gap between two generations: teenagers and young adults on the one hand, and the generation of those over thirty - “the establishment”. The teenagers’ use of LSD and other drugs is only one of the symptoms of this communication gap. A group of parents desperately seek help in order to understand what has gone wrong. The film is an attempt to go “beyond LSD” and is intended to stimulate discussion amongst high school students, college students, teachers and parents. Ample involuntary hilarity can result from viewing this great hysterical/historical document. Starting as a raucous celluloid freak-out, the film presents its square’s-eye view of the “Generation Gap” through the fictive device of a round table of pod people, each alike in their helmet-hair and cat’s eye glasses. The production crew of this film was primarily made up of teenagers and young adults. Music by ‘The Stayns.’ A minor masterpiece of psychedelic cinema.
